T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The utility model relates to the field of glass detection, concretely to a stripe detection device of flat glass. BACKGROUND
[0002] In the manufacturing process of large-size and high-resolution display screens, flat glass as one of the core raw materials directly affects the display effect of the final product. Even a tiny stripe defect can cause obvious flaws in the display screen, affecting product performance. Therefore, effective detection of flat glass stripe defects is crucial to ensure the quality of display screen products.
[0003] Optical detection is currently the most effective method for detecting flat glass stripes. Currently, flat glass is vertically suspended and clamped, and a specific light source is used to irradiate the flat glass to form a projection on a screen. The inspector determines the stripe defects by observing the brightness of the projection and the angle between the glass and the light. This method is practical for small-size glass, but for ultra-thin large-size glass, vertical suspension and clamping can easily cause the flat glass to fall and break, making it difficult to efficiently complete the stripe detection work. SUMMARY
[0004] The technical problem to be solved by the present application is to provide a stripe detection device for flat glass. The placement rack can stably place the flat glass vertically. By rotating the horizontal turntable and the vertical rotating frame, optical detection can be performed on each angle of the flat glass without repeatedly moving the light source, improving the accuracy and reliability of stripe detection.
[0005] The specific technical solution of the present application is: a stripe detection device for flat glass, comprising a light source, a placement rack and a horizontal turntable. The light source is opposite to the front surface of the flat glass. The placement rack includes a horizontal rotating frame and a vertical rotating frame. The flat glass is fixed on the vertical rotating frame, and the vertical rotating frame is rotationally connected to the horizontal rotating frame. The horizontal rotating frame includes a rotating shaft. The horizontal turntable is rotationally connected to the horizontal rotating frame through the rotating shaft.
[0006] Further, the horizontal turntable includes a motor, a drive gear and a rotating gear. The rotating gear is fixed to the rotating shaft, the drive gear is connected to the motor, and the rotating gear is engaged with the drive gear.
[0007] Preferably, the horizontal turntable includes a scale disc and an angle pointer. The angle pointer is fixed to the horizontal rotating frame.
[0008] Further, the horizontal rotating frame includes a support frame, a limiting block and a base. The rotating shaft is fixed to the center of the base, and the support frame is symmetrically fixed to both sides of the base. The rotating shaft of the vertical rotating frame is rotationally connected to the support frame. The limiting block is fixed to the upper part of the support frame and opposite to the vertical rotating frame.
[0009] Preferably, the horizontal rotating frame further comprises universal wheels fixed to the four corners of the base frame and in contact with the ground.
[0010] Further, the vertical rotating frame comprises a glass fixing frame and a blocking strip fixed to the bottom end of the glass fixing frame and perpendicular to the side surface of the glass fixing frame, the blocking strip protruding from the surface of the glass fixing frame, and a flat glass fixed to the glass fixing frame and abutting against the blocking strip at the lower end.
[0011] Further preferably, the vertical rotating frame further comprises a rubber pad between the flat glass and the glass fixing frame and fixedly connected with the glass fixing frame.
[0012] Further preferably, the vertical rotating frame further comprises a vertical rotation angle scale fixed to the side surface of the glass fixing frame, the vertical rotation angle scale being provided with an arc-shaped slot, and the horizontal rotating frame being provided with a locking portion to be clamped into the arc-shaped slot.
[0013] Preferably, the light source is an adjustable light source, and the light source is an LED lamp, a halogen lamp or a laser emitter.
[0014] Further, a curtain is provided, the curtain is arranged perpendicularly to the direct light of the light source, and the placing frame is arranged between the curtain and the light source.
[0015] Compared with the prior art, the present application has the following beneficial effects:
[0016] In the process of detecting the stripe defects, the light source needs to irradiate and detect each angle of the flat glass, and in the prior art, the glass is hung, which is unstable and difficult to adjust the angle at any time, and in the present application, the placing frame is arranged to stably place the flat glass, and the rotation of the horizontal rotating table and the vertical rotating frame can realize optical detection of each angle of the flat glass without repeatedly moving the light source, thereby improving the accuracy and reliability of the stripe detection. [0024] EMBODIMENT
[0025] Please see Figs. 1 to 4 The present embodiment provides a flat glass stripe detection device, which comprises a light source 4, a placing rack 2 and a horizontal rotating table 5. The light source 4 is opposite to the front surface of the flat glass 3. The placing rack 2 comprises a horizontal rotating frame 23 and a vertical rotating frame 24. The flat glass 3 is fixed on the vertical rotating frame 24, and the vertical rotating frame 24 is rotationally connected to the horizontal rotating frame 23. The horizontal rotating frame 23 comprises a rotating shaft 21. The horizontal rotating table 5 is rotationally connected to the horizontal rotating frame 23 through the rotating shaft 21. The placing rack 2 can stably place the flat glass 3. The horizontal rotating table 5 and the vertical rotating frame 24 can realize optical detection of each angle of the flat glass 3 without repeatedly moving the light source 4, thereby improving the accuracy and reliability of stripe detection.
[0026] When placing the flat glass 3, the flat glass 3 needs to be placed in a state that the vertical rotating frame 24 is at a certain angle, until the flat glass 3 completely adheres to the vertical rotating frame 24, and the flat glass 3 and the blocking strip 243 are also in a completely adhered state. Then, the vertical rotating frame 24 is rotated to gradually rotate the vertical angle to a state close to vertical, thereby avoiding the flat glass 3 from being broken.
[0027] Further, the horizontal rotating table 5 comprises a motor 52, a driving gear 53 and a rotating gear 22, the rotating gear 22 is fixed with the rotating shaft 21, the driving gear 53 is connected with the motor 52, and the rotating gear 22 is engaged with the driving gear 53. The motor 52 drives the driving gear 53 to rotate, the driving gear 53 drives the rotating gear 22 to rotate, thereby driving the rotating shaft 21 to rotate, and finally making the placing rack 2 rotate in the horizontal direction. The motor 52 has large torque and is convenient to control, and can be automatically rotated by the control system, thereby facilitating the realization of subsequent detection automation.
[0028] Preferably, the horizontal rotating table 5 comprises a scale disc 51 and an angle pointer 54, and the angle pointer 54 is fixed to the horizontal rotating frame 23. The scale disc 51 and the angle pointer 54 always display the rotation angle of the horizontal rotating frame 23, thereby facilitating the record of the technical personnel. The scale of the scale disc 51 should be clear and visible, and the precision is high, and is usually marked with a unit of 5° or less.
[0029] Further, the horizontal rotating frame 23 comprises a support frame 231, a limiting block 232 and a base frame 233, the rotating shaft 21 is fixed in the center of the base frame 233, the support frame 231 is fixed symmetrically on both sides of the base frame 233, the rotating shaft 21 of the vertical rotating frame 24 is rotatably connected with the support frame 231, and the limiting block 232 is fixed on the support frame 231 and opposite to the vertical rotating frame 24. The support frame 231 provides stable support for the vertical rotating frame 24, and the design of the support frame 231 needs to consider the bearing capacity and stability, and is usually made of high-strength aluminum material, which is structurally firm and can bear flat glass 3 of different sizes and weights.
[0030] Preferably, the horizontal rotating frame 23 further comprises universal wheels 10, and the universal wheels 10 are fixed to the four corners of the base frame 233 and are in contact with the ground. The universal wheels 10 provide stable support for the rotating horizontal rotating frame 23 and increase the stability of rotation. The universal wheels 10 should be made of wear-resistant and low-noise materials, such as polyurethane wheels, to ensure smooth and quiet movement.
[0031] Further, the vertical rotating frame 24 comprises a glass fixing frame 241 and a blocking strip 243, the blocking strip 243 is fixed at the bottom end of the glass fixing frame 241 and is perpendicular to the side surface of the glass fixing frame 241, the blocking strip 243 protrudes from the surface of the glass fixing frame 241, the flat glass 3 is fixed on the glass fixing frame 241, and the lower end of the flat glass 3 abuts against the blocking strip 243. The placing plane is the part of the glass fixing frame 241 directly contacting the flat glass 3, and the surface thereof is required to be flat and smooth to avoid secondary damage to the glass and affect the stripe detection of the glass. The surface of the placing plane is polished to ensure no scratches and unevenness.
[0032] Further preferably, the vertical rotating frame 24 further comprises a rubber pad 244, which is located between the flat glass 3 and the glass fixing frame 241 and is fixedly connected with the glass fixing frame 241, so as to buffer and protect the flat glass 3.
[0033] Further preferably, the vertical rotating frame 24 further comprises a vertical rotation angle scale 242, which is fixed to the side surface of the glass fixing frame 241 and is provided with an arc-shaped groove. The horizontal rotating frame 23 is provided with a locking part which is inserted into the arc-shaped groove. When the technician rotates the vertical rotating frame 24 to a certain angle, the locking part locks the vertical rotating frame 24 through the arc-shaped groove and displays the vertical rotation angle on the vertical rotation angle scale 242.
[0034] Preferably, the light source 4 is an adjustable light source, which adopts an LED lamp, a halogen lamp or a laser emitter. The light source 4 is an important component of the detection device, which is used to provide uniform and stable light conditions for clearly observing the stripe defects of the flat glass 3. The LED lamp has the advantages of low energy consumption, long service life and uniform light emission, which is suitable for most detection scenes. The halogen lamp has high light intensity, which is suitable for detection requiring high brightness. The laser light source 4 has the characteristics of high precision and high contrast, which is suitable for high-precision detection. The light source 4 should be uniformly distributed around the flat glass 3 to ensure uniform illumination. The ring layout or multi-point layout can be adopted to cover each area of the flat glass 3. The height and angle of the light source 4 should be adjustable to adapt to flat glasses 3 of different sizes and thicknesses. The light source 4 should also have a light intensity adjustment function, which can adjust the light intensity according to the detection needs. The light intensity adjustment can be realized by a manual knob or an electronic controller, which is easy to operate.
[0035] Further, the curtain 1 is vertically arranged with the direct light of the light source 4, and the placing frame 2 is arranged between the curtain 1 and the light source 4. The curtain 1 is used to receive the projected image after the light source 4 transmits through the flat glass 3, so as to observe and record the stripe defects. The curtain 1 should be made of materials with high reflectivity and low scattering, such as white PVC or special fabric. These materials can ensure that the projected image is clear and has high contrast. The size of the curtain 1 should match the size of the flat glass 3 to ensure that the projected image is complete and has no obstruction. The shape of the curtain 1 can be flat or curved, which is selected according to actual needs. The curtain 1 should be installed at a certain distance from the flat glass 3 to ensure that the projected image is clear. The bracket fixing or suspension method can be adopted for convenient disassembly and replacement.
[0036] In use, the vertical rotating frame 24 is first adjusted to a certain gentle angle position, then the flat glass 3 to be detected is placed on the vertical rotating frame 24 by manual or mechanical means; then the vertical rotating frame 24 is adjusted to a detection angle, so that the vertical rotating frame 24 forms a certain angle with the vertical direction, preferably 2 to 15 degrees, which can ensure efficient detection of the stripe and prevent the flat glass 3 from being broken or falling off the placing frame 2 due to excessive local stress. Then the light source 4 is turned on for detection, and the horizontal angle of the placing frame 2 is adjusted according to the need to operate the horizontal turntable 5. Finally, the stripe defects are determined through observation at each angle.
